“gcc"不是内部或外部命令,也不是可运行的程序或批处理文件
时间: 2024-10-21 16:00:55 浏览: 25
GCC 命令简明教程
"GCC" 是 "GNU Compiler Collection"(GNU 编译器套件)的缩写,是一个广泛使用的开源编译器套装,主要用于 C, C++, Objective-C, Fortran, Ada 等多种编程语言。当你看到提示说 "gcc" 不是内部或外部命令,也不是可运行的程序或批处理文件,这通常是操作系统找不到名为 "gcc" 的命令行工具。
以下是可能的原因及解决办法:
1. **路径问题**:系统环境变量可能未配置好,导致找不到 GCC 安装目录下的 bin 目录,所以无法识别 gcc 命令。检查系统的 PATH 环境变量是否包含正确的 GCC 路径。
2. **安装错误**:GCC 没有成功安装或者安装过程中某些组件缺失。确认已正确安装,并检查安装是否完整。
3. **版本兼容性**:有时候使用的是旧版本的 GCC,而当前系统需要更新版本才能找到 "gcc"。升级或重新安装 GCC 可能解决问题。
4. **命名冲突**:有可能你的电脑上存在同名文件或快捷方式干扰了对 "gcc" 的定位,检查是否有误删或覆盖。
如果你遇到这个问题,建议重启计算机,然后按照上述步骤排查。如果问题依然存在,可以在命令行输入 `which gcc` 来查看 gcc 是否真正在系统路径中。
阅读全文